Transaction e0b89bcb2e609ba1b770cfd8c80ce24ac3b094d4beff25947038815a96038e9a
1 Input
1 Output
-
e0b89bcb2e609ba1b770cfd8c80ce24ac3b094d4beff25947038815a96038e9a:0
- value
- 134216028
- script pubkey
- OP_0 OP_PUSHBYTES_20 b34aba486ac9d35074182fc43f9ece97b9de1424
- address
- bc1qkd9t5jr2e8f4qaqc9lzrl8kwj7uau9pyv9mqt7